Dating Confidence Reset

Start small and specific. Decide what you want from a conversation or match this week — a friendly chat, a clear first date, or simply practice keeping a conversation going. Naming your short-term goal makes choices easier and reduces the feeling that every interaction must lead to something big.

Set realistic expectations. Online dating is a series of possibilities, not a series of guarantees. Expect some messages to fizzle and some profiles to pass — that’s normal. When you accept that uncertainty is part of the process, each good interaction feels like progress rather than an exception.

Pace conversations deliberately. Match your tempo to how the other person responds: if they reply thoughtfully, you can exchange more; if they’re slow or vague, slow down too. Avoid moving too fast emotionally or asking for commitment early. A steady pace lets mutual interest reveal itself without pressure.

Focus on quality, not quantity. Instead of swiping through dozens of profiles or firing off generic messages, pick a few profiles that genuinely interest you and send tailored, curious messages. Thoughtful contact gets better responses and saves emotional energy.

Notice small wins. Track progress that matters: a message that led to a second, a conversation that lasted longer than the last, or a date you enjoyed. Celebrating these small steps builds momentum and makes the process feel less like a numbers game.

Protect your energy and self-respect. If messages feel draining or someone pushes boundaries, pause the conversation or step away. Set simple rules for yourself — how many conversations you’ll maintain at once, or how long you’ll wait for a reply before moving on — and stick to them.

Practice a quick clarity check. Before you reply, ask: What is my goal here? Does this person fit what I’m actually looking for? This one question helps keep you aligned with your priorities and prevents drifting into unsure or reactive choices.
